Severe weather is impacting parts of our province.

Flash floods are causing washouts in Digby, Annapolis, Kings and Hants counties.

An emergency alert has been issued, residents are urged to monitor the local forecast and use caution if travelling.

Severe thunderstorm warnings were issued late Thursday afternoon in many of these areas.

Environment Canada says up to 80 millimetres of rain could fall in the heaviest downpours.

The Department of Public Works advises residents to avoid driving through flooded areas.
